Kategori: Programmering

  • Två av böckerna är avverkade!

    Pragmatic Unit Testing In Java With Junit Bra bok om vad som bör köras test på. Den innehåller även några exempel på när man bör göra egna assertEquals mm. Debug it! En bok om hur man fixar buggar och vad man skall tänka på när man hittar buggar mm. Boken innehåller även tips på hur…

  • Ännu en helg

    Jag har beställt mer böcker 🙂 ”Debug It!”, ”Pragmatic Unit Testing In Java With Junit”, ”Practices Of An Agile Developer” och ”SQL Cookbook”. Jag håller även på och leka lite med ett program som skall kunna leta sig ur labyrinter. Idag har jag ägnat mycket tid åt programmera testlabyrinter som programmat bör kunna klara.

  • Min helg

    Jag har läst en del i min ”Clean Code” bok (igen) och försökt tillämpa så mycket som möjligt av tipsen på mitt Memory-spels källkod. Källkoden är väl inte klockren än men det blir den nog någon gång i framtiden. Just nu är spelets källkod riktigt kul att att refaktorera och den refaktorering sker i små…

  • Idag har jag

    Idag har jag gjort ett Perl-script som går igenom alla kataloger under en sökväg för att se om någon eller några av katalogerna i sökvägen är ett Subversion repository(svn-repo) och om den hittar ett svn-repo dumpa de svn-repot med hjälp av ”svnadmin dump” till en annan dator. Fick dock ett lite problem med mellanslag i…

  • Förkyld..

    Jag är tokförkyld men det har inte hindrat mig från att programmera lite 🙂 Det jag har gjort är att refaktorerat om några metoder och lagt till några nya i min java webbapplikation på minlinuxserver.com. Tyvärr är det inga synliga förändringar på hemsidan utan de syns bara i källkoden och här finns den 🙂

  • Jag har roat mig med att skriva jUnit tester

    I brist på annat att blogga om har jag roat mig med skriva jUnit tester för webbapplikation minlinuxserver.com. Jag hittade även lite kod som jag kunde separera från en servlet till egen klass för att sedan jUnit testa den nyskapade klassen.

  • Bugout

    Nu är den sista buggen som jag är medveten om borta från mitt memory spel nu får jag börja tillföra nya 🙂

  • Helgen…

    Hmm jag har sett ”Män som hatar kvinnor”, ”Flickan som lekte med elden” och ”Luftslottet som sprängdes”. Jag har förfinat källkoden för mitt memory spel. Jag får massa böcker imorgon tjo ho 🙂

  • Källkod memoryspel

    All kod och konfiguration som en zip finns att ladda ner på sidan för memory spelet (Maven projekt) Jag har inte bestämt någon licensensmodel än. Men vill ni använda koden i något annat sammanhang än privat kan ni nog gärna fråga först. Allt är inte perfekt och jag försöker få lite fritid ibland så förvänta…

  • Jag hann förbättra mitt memory spel lite mer

    Nu finns det en nyare version av mitt memory spel ute. Nyheter den version är en svårare datorspelare. Ladda ner memory-4.1.jar

  • Ännu en ny version av mitt memmory spel!

    Nytt i denna version Spela mot en datorspelare Antal försök visas Senaste versionen finns att hämta här All duplicerad kod nu är nu borta och mängder av tests har skrivits. Jag har även testat Maven’s PMD plugin på detta projekt.

  • Idag har jag…

    Idag snubblade jag över tangentbordet och råkade beställa lite mer böcker från adlibris 🙂 Några av böckerna är: Classic Shell scripting Sed & Awk Algorithms in a Nutshell Har dessutom refaktorerat stora delar av mitt Memory spel. För att kunna lägga till lite mer funktionalitet och göra det lättare att underhålla.

  • Ny version av mitt memory spel

    Idag har jag bytt ut numren i mitt memory spel mot genrerad grafik. Problemet som jag försökte lösa var att numren var svår lästa vid en mindre upplösning på bildskärmen. Tyvärr vet jag inte om jag har löst det ursprungliga problemet. Men spelet blev mer konstnärligt nu 🙂 Ladda ner spelet senaste versionen här

  • Unit tester på gammal kod…

    Idag har skrivit unit tester på gammal kod.. Man märker snabbt att man skulle vilja göra om många metoder för att kunna testa de var för sig. Om man använder unittester som om en del av utvecklingen så får man många fler metoder som går att testa och de blir då lättare att underhålla. Det…

  • Tuffa php tillbehör

    Idag har jag ägnat lite tid om att organisera om php koden jag använder för att kör PHPUnit testing och i samband med det råkade jag hitta http://phing.info. Phing är ungefär Ant fast för php 🙂 Det mitt lilla build script gör är att: Exportera kod från mitt repo till target kör de test som…

  • Helgens uppdateringar

    Minstartsida.nu har blivit ännu lite mer användarvänlig. Nu får man till med information om att det inte går spara tomma fält 🙂 Har snyggat till min binära klocka med två variabler 🙂 minlinuxserver.com använder nu min fina newsticker plugin 🙂

  • Jquery plugin nr 2 newsticker

    Idag har jag bivit färdig med en beta version newsticker jquery plugin Den finns att ladda ner jquery.newsticker.js [html] <div id="newsticker2" style="position:relative;height:100px;overflow:hidden;border:1px solid green;"> <div>newsticker by Peter Lindblom</div> <div>Made last november</div> <div>Made in the year of 2009</div> </div> <script type="text/javascript" src="../jquery-1.3.2.min.js"></script> <script type="text/javascript" src="jquery.newsticker.js"></script> <script type="text/javascript"> $(document).ready(function () { $("#newsticker2").startNewsTicker(); }); </script> [/html]

  • Nu har jag vart nere i det binära träsket igen 🙂

    Jag har kollat en del på jquery den sista tiden och idag råkade modifera min binära klocka till att bli jQuery plugin. Koden finns här jquery.binaryclock.js koden kommer kanske för bättras med tiden. Se nuvarande kod som en beta.

  • Min helg

    Jag har kollat på dessa film snuttar om javascript JavaScript: The Good Parts (Doug Crockford) Best Practices in Javascript Library Design (John Resig) Speed Up Your JavaScript (Nicholas C. Zakas) Fixat screenshots till minstartsida.nu hjälpsida.

  • Windows sidebar gadget

    När jag var i Norge på kurs råkade skapa en Windows sidebar gadget för min binära klocka. Inte för att jag är jätte förtjust i just windows men det var enkelt 🙂 BinaryClock.gadget Om din webbläsare vill spara den här filen som en .zip byt då till .gadget när du sparar så kommer allt fungera…

  • Ännu snabbare binär klocka

    Efter att läst lite i en av mina nya böcker såg jag att HTMLCollection som jag har använt mycket skall vara ett långsamt sätt att iterera över barnnoder i javascript. Den HTMLCollection jag nu använder görs om till en Array av HTMLDivElement objekt vid när klockan startas. Har dessutom flyttat in några globala variabler för…

  • Binär tid javascript widget

    Jag råkade förfina ett javascript som visar tiden binärt till att bli en väldigt schysst widget. Hur du skapar en egen klocka och läser av den står på denna sida

  • Snyggare utskrift från df med awk

    Jag ville få en snyggare utskrift av linux kommandot df som normalt skriver ut information på det här viset Filsystem Storlek Anvnt Tillg Anv% Monterat på /dev/sda5 179G 12G 158G 7% / tmpfs 1007M 0 1007M 0% /lib/init/rw Den information jag ville få ut var bara total storleken och hur mycket ledigt utrymme som finns…

  • Inspirerande och irriterande

    Jag har köpt en väldigt inspirerande bok Clean Code av Robert C. Martin (ISBN13:9780132350884). Boken tar upp hur viktigt det är med läsbar kod och hur man får den mer läsbar. Boken tar även upp hur bra det är med test mm. Boken är jätte bra men efter man har läst den vill man skriva…

  • Ett nytt sidoprojekt

    Jag har påbörjat ett nytt sidoprojekt nämligen ett enkelt Memory spel för mobiltelefoner. Några gissningar när spelet blir färdigt finns inte 🙂